Yes No. The first step is determining if you qualify for the program itself. The USDA requires you to disclose the income of every person in your household, not just those on the loan.

They then allow you to deduct from your income for the following situations:. These deductions come right off of your gross monthly income for the entire household. The final number is how the USDA determines your eligibility. Once you know your household qualifies, you will use your income and that of your co-borrower to qualify for the loan. The USDA has very flexible underwriting guidelines:. You do not have to verify assets with the USDA loan because you do not need to put any money down on the home.

Keep in mind, however, that you will pay mortgage insurance up front as well as an annual mortgage insurance which your mortgage servicer divides equally amongst your 12 monthly payments. Not every home passes the USDA appraisal despite its location. The USDA guarantees these loans , so they have strict requirements regarding which homes qualify.

First and foremost, the home must be modest. In addition, the home cannot have a pool or be a manufactured home not permanently attached to the ground. The USDA appraisal must show the home is in good condition. It must meet local building codes and be safe. Following are a few examples:. Keep in mind, the appraisal differs from an inspection.
